Company OverviewAsset Living is a third-party management firm and a proven partner in fostering thriving communities nationwide. Founded in 1986, Asset Living has decades of experience delivering exceptional value to our partners. Since the beginning, our undeniable passion has driven our organic growth from a small property management firm to one of the most trusted allies in real estate. Asset Living's growing portfolio includes a multitude of properties across the country that span the multifamily, single-family home rentals, affordable housing, build-to-rent, active adult, and student housing divisions. Director of LeasingThe Director of Leasing is responsible for developing and implementing strategic marketing plans for multifamily properties with both market-rate and affordable components. This includes managing budgets and analyzing data to optimize leasing and marketing performance. The Director also oversees marketing operations, manages staff, and ensures exceptional resident experience. The role requires strong leadership, analytical, and relationship management skills, with frequent client and onsite property engagement.Essential Duties & ResponsibilitiesEstablish and maintain client specific SOPsEnsure tech stack alignment, integration, and training coordination, including:MarTechCRMReputation ManagementCustomer Journey MappingOversee KPI ReportingQuarterly: Symposium-style recapMonthly: Marketing performance and budget trackingBi-Weekly: Property-level and local marketing effortsWeekly: Leasing performance reportingManage client relationships, including call cadence and coordination for marketing, leasing, and pricing in collaboration with operations Coordinate Virtual Leasing Concierge programming and management, if applicable Coordinate with Portfolio Managers to track leasing performance and provide proactive forecasting Implement and monitor resident experience and retention tracking, including:Sentiment analysisReputation managementAttrition / Lease trade-out trendsProvide People Management And LeadershipDirect oversight of dedicated Marketing Manager(s), if applicableCollaborative oversight of shared Marketing Manager(s), if applicableMarketing budget forecasting and trackingLead marketing audits, including digital presence, ILS listings, and market surveys Conduct frequent property visits (estimated at 40% travel, subject to portfolio performance) across the Southeast, with anticipated national growthEducation & ExperienceProven portfolio management experienceUnderstanding of third-party property management operationsExperience with property management systems such as Entrata, Yardi, and OneSiteExperience with CRMs, including Knock and EliseAIDemonstrated creativity in developing content and marketing plansStrong understanding of digital marketing and data analysis to inform recommendationsExceptional attention to detailThis job description should not be considered all-inclusive.
